Flora Lino
Flora Lino is an oncologist and researcher at the Instituto Nacional do Câncer (Inca) in Brazil, known for her work on cancer epidemiology and treatment. She has highlighted the challenges of late-stage cancer diagnoses and the importance of early detection in improving patient outcomes, particularly as cancer rates rise among younger populations. Her recent comments on the increase in colorectal cancer mortality underscore the need for better screening programs and public awareness about the disease.
